S2-<strong>PDGS</strong>-DRX-200<br />

The <strong>PDGS</strong>/DRX function shall be able to reconstruct a single ordered stream of science<br />

data from simultaneous received VCDU data (with same VCID) from the two X-band<br />

physical channels (half swath on each physical channel) sorting the received transfer<br />

frames by the virtual channel frame count.<br />

S2-<strong>PDGS</strong>-DRX-205<br />

The <strong>PDGS</strong>/DRX function shall be able to monitor and report on the quality of the downlink<br />

channels through the measurement of communication link parameters including at least<br />

the following:<br />

Antenna AOS/LOS events<br />

Frame Loss Rate<br />

Channel BER<br />

Signal Spectrum<br />

SNR<br />

Eb/No<br />

etc.<br />

S2-<strong>PDGS</strong>-DRX-210<br />

The <strong>PDGS</strong>/DRX function shall be able to monitor and report on the acquired data<br />

processing activities performed:<br />

FEP AOS/LOS<br />

R/S corrected symbols<br />

R/S uncorrected symbols<br />

etc.<br />

S2-<strong>PDGS</strong>-DRX-215<br />

The <strong>PDGS</strong>/DRX function shall autonomously connect to the DPC function for the supply of<br />

the current-pass ISPs. As such, the DPC function shall be able to start its processing-onflow<br />

activities and ensure required timeliness requirements are satisfied.<br />

S2-<strong>PDGS</strong>-DRX-220<br />

The <strong>PDGS</strong>/DRX function shall provide to the MPA function (via the MCC function as<br />

proxy) the cyclic reports (e.g. daily reports) on the acquired data processing and<br />

transformations performed.<br />
